Autostar Germany CONTROL ARM FRONT AXLE UPPER L R G30,G31,G38 5,2017-2018 31106861185

AED 170.00

In Stock

Autostar Germany
AST31106861185

Replacement Number: 31106861185

Replacement Number: 31106861185

 

img

Added to cart successfully!